72 students of PEEKAY CICS Arts & Science College were introduced to SBI Youth for India Fellowship and meaningful career pathways in the social impact sector at Kozhikode.
We collaborated with Platform Commons and SBI Foundation to organize an orientation session on the SBI Youth for India Fellowship on August 11, 2025, at PEEKAY CICS Arts & Science College, Kozhikode.
A total of 72 students attended the session and were introduced to the fellowship and the meaningful career pathways it offers in the social impact and rural development sector. We appreciate the students’ curiosity and openness to exploring volunteering as a step toward building a purpose-driven future. The session was led by our facilitator, Sreekala Lenin, who shared inspiring insights into the fellowship’s structure, experience, and long-term impact.
The SBI Youth for India Fellowship is a prestigious 13-month paid program by the SBI Foundation that enables young Indians to work on rural development projects in partnership with experienced NGOs. Fellows receive hands-on exposure to grassroots challenges, a stipend of approximately ₹3.5 lakh, and additional support for transportation and accommodation.
